HierarchicalDAEW: Domain-Aware Edge-Weighted Graph Convolution with Evidential Uncertainty for Multi-Section Spatial Gene Expression Prediction from H&E Histology

תקציר מקורי באנגליתarXiv:2607.20896v1 Announce Type: new Abstract: Spatial transcriptomics assays remain costly and technically demanding, restricting transcriptome-wide profiling to specialist settings and preventing routine clinical deployment. Predicting spatially resolved gene expression from H&E histology could close this gap, yet current methods largely ignore the underlying tissue architecture and rarely quantify how their predictions can be trusted. We introduce HierarchicalDAEW, a dual-graph architecture that addresses both gaps.
